Chemical properties- properties that do change the chemical nature of matter.For example the heat of combustion, reactivity with water, PH, and electromotive force. Physical properties-properties that do not change the chemical nature of water. For example color, smell, freezing point, boilig point, melting point, infra red-spectrum, attraction(paramagnetic) or repulsion(diamagnetic) to magnets, opacity,viscosity and density.
